Career counseling, sometimes called career coaching, helps individuals make informed career decisions. This type of counseling is led by one of our Wyomissing therapists who is trained to provide career development support.
Career counseling works to help you navigate your professional career and offer valuable information, such as required skill sets and/or education, regarding a particular position you may be considering. Career counseling at Thriveworks is conducted both in person and via Online therapy. We encourage you to choose the option that works best for you.
Career counseling can last for weeks, months, or even years. It all depends on the goals that you’re looking to accomplish and whether you continue to want/need a counselor to help you reach your goals. Either way, our career counselors are here and ready to help you get on the right track.

At Thriveworks-Wyomissing, a dedicated counselor or career coach will sit down with you and discuss your aspirations and life goals, use tools to honestly assess your abilities, skills, values, interests, and preferences, help you understand your personality, strengths, and weaknesses, narrow down the options, and find the right career that will make you flourish and thrive.
